Over-the-Air Broadcasts with an Antenna: If the game is being broadcast on a local channel, you might be able to watch it for free with an over-the-air (OTA) antenna. This option allows you to pick up local broadcasts without a cable or streaming subscription. An OTA antenna can be a cost-effective way to watch some college football games, especially those on major networks like ABC, CBS, and Fox.
-
VPN Services (Use with Caution): In some cases, if a game is only available in certain regions, you might consider using a Virtual Private Network (VPN) to access the stream. However, itâs important to note that using a VPN to bypass geographic restrictions can sometimes violate the terms of service of streaming platforms. Always check the terms and conditions of the streaming service before using a VPN.
